package(default_visibility = ["//src:__subpackages__"]) java_binary( name = "xcodegen", srcs = glob(["java/**/XcodeGen.java"]), main_class = "com.google.devtools.build.xcode.xcodegen.XcodeGen", visibility = ["//visibility:public"], deps = [ ":xcodegen_lib", "//src/main/java/com/google/devtools/common/options", "//src/main/protobuf:xcodegen_proto", "//third_party:guava", "//third_party:protobuf", "//third_party/java/buck-ios-support", ], ) java_library( name = "xcodegen_lib", srcs = glob( ["java/**/*.java"], exclude = [ "java/**/XcodeGen.java", "java/**/testing/*.java", ], ), deps = [ "//src/main/protobuf:xcodegen_proto", "//src/objc_tools/plmerge:plmerge_lib", "//src/tools/xcode-common/java/com/google/devtools/build/xcode/common", "//src/tools/xcode-common/java/com/google/devtools/build/xcode/util", "//third_party:guava", "//third_party:jsr305", "//third_party:protobuf", "//third_party/java/buck-ios-support", "//third_party/java/dd_plist", ], )